Bathroom Exhaust Installation in Alpharetta, GA
Bathroom exhaust installation services involve setting up ventilation systems designed to remove moisture, odors, and airborne contaminants from bathrooms. These projects typically include installing exhaust fans, ductwork, and venting to the exterior of the property. Homeowners often request this service when upgrading or replacing existing ventilation, improving air quality, or addressing issues related to excess humidity and mold growth. Before requesting installation, property owners should consider the size of the bathroom, the appropriate fan capacity, and the best location for venting to ensure effective airflow and compliance with building codes.
Understanding the scope of the project is essential for property owners, including whether the installation involves new construction, remodeling, or replacing outdated equipment. It’s also helpful to know if additional ductwork or modifications to the exterior of the building are needed. Proper placement of the exhaust fan and venting system can impact performance and noise levels, so property owners should think about the most suitable options for their space. Clarifying these details can help ensure the installation meets the needs of the bathroom while maintaining proper ventilation standards.

Bathroom Exhaust Installation Questions
What is the purpose of a bathroom exhaust system? It helps remove moisture, odors, and airborne pollutants from the bathroom to improve air quality and prevent damage.
What types of bathroom exhaust fans are available? There are ceiling-mounted, wall-mounted, and inline fans designed to suit different bathroom layouts and ventilation needs.
How is a bathroom exhaust fan installed? Installation typically involves connecting the fan to existing ductwork and venting it to the outside to ensure proper airflow.
Are there specific considerations for venting outside? Yes, vents should be directed away from windows and neighboring properties to prevent moisture buildup and ensure effective ventilation.
